UAA Associate Professor of Environmental Health Micah Hahn is leading a research project around climate change, health, wildfire smoke and environmental justice in Alaska that recently received a $1.3 million grant from the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A).

According to results from research led by Micah Hahn, an environmental epidemiologist here at UAA, Alaskans' health starts suffering when temperatures climb to 70 degrees, and that local and state officials should consider policies to respond to heat-related health problems that are expected to increase as the climate continues to warm.

Ruby Fried, assistant professor of Health Science within the Institute for Circumpolar Health Studies of the UAA Div. of Population Health Sciences, helped host the Regional Food Security and Climate Change Adaptation Symposium with the Aleutian Pribilof Islands Association from April 12 to 14, 2022.
